comparison mercurial/changegroup.py @ 34099:6097a616178d

changegroup: delete getlocalchangegroup As part of reducing the number of changegroup creation APIs, let's go ahead and delete this unused function. It appears to have been deprecated in the last release anyway. Differential Revision: https://phab.mercurial-scm.org/D667
author Durham Goode <durham@fb.com>
date Sun, 10 Sep 2017 18:47:39 -0700
parents d8245139e720
children 1632999d4bed
comparison
equal deleted inserted replaced
34098:d8245139e720 34099:6097a616178d
949 if not outgoing.missing: 949 if not outgoing.missing:
950 return None 950 return None
951 return makechangegroup(repo, outgoing, version, source, 951 return makechangegroup(repo, outgoing, version, source,
952 bundlecaps=bundlecaps) 952 bundlecaps=bundlecaps)
953 953
954 def getlocalchangegroup(repo, *args, **kwargs):
955 repo.ui.deprecwarn('getlocalchangegroup is deprecated, use getchangegroup',
956 '4.3')
957 return getchangegroup(repo, *args, **kwargs)
958
959 def changegroup(repo, basenodes, source): 954 def changegroup(repo, basenodes, source):
960 # to avoid a race we use changegroupsubset() (issue1320) 955 # to avoid a race we use changegroupsubset() (issue1320)
961 outgoing = discovery.outgoing(repo, missingroots=basenodes, 956 outgoing = discovery.outgoing(repo, missingroots=basenodes,
962 missingheads=repo.heads()) 957 missingheads=repo.heads())
963 return makechangegroup(repo, outgoing, '01', source) 958 return makechangegroup(repo, outgoing, '01', source)